Mine water poses a significant environmental challenge, particularly in coal mining, where various hydrochemical processes influence water quality. This study aims to assess the effectiveness of membrane processes, specifically electrodialysis, for treating mine water. Laboratory-scale tests were conducted using an EDR-Z/10-0.8 device, focusing on identifying operational parameters for optimal desalination. The research involved two phases: first, to determine the specifications necessary for achieving maximum desalination efficiency. Results demonstrated that electrodialysis can effectively remove up to 90% of contaminants from mine water. The second phase concentrated on minimizing waste products resulting from the electrodialysis process, achieving a reduction in concentrate flow from 50% to just 1% of the total feed water volume. These findings indicate the potential of membrane technologies to significantly enhance the quality of treated mine water while reducing chemical usage and energy demands, presenting a sustainable alternative to conventional treatment methods.
